you play two games of of golf. let event A=You win the first game. let event B= you win the second game. what does P(B/A) repres
Inga [223]
<h3>Answer:</h3>
  • P(B|A) = the probability you win the second game given that you win the first game
<h3>Step-by-step explanation:</h3>

The notation P(B|A) means "the probability of event B given event A". For the two events defined in the problem statement, the expression means ...

... the probability <em>you win the second game</em> given <em>you win the first game</em>.
